[Your Name] [Your Address] [City, State, ZIP] [Email Address] [Phone Number] [Date] [Claims Department] [Insurance Company Name] [Insurance Company Address] [City, State, ZIP] SUBJECT: Georgia Sample Letter for Probating Claims Expiration Dear [Claims Department], I am writing to bring to your attention an important matter regarding the policy claim filed by myself/named beneficiary for the [policy number] in relation to [insured person's name]'s policy. As per Georgia law, it is essential to address the issue of claims expiration in a thorough and timely manner to avoid any potential disputes. I would appreciate your attention to this matter. Based on my records and the policy terms and conditions, it appears that the aforementioned claim may have expired or is nearing its expiration deadline. According to the Georgia Insurance Code, Section 33-24-44, claimants are required to submit their initial claim within two years from the date of loss or within the time frame specified by the policy. With the expiration period fast approaching (or already expired), I kindly request your prompt action to either proceed with the claim settlement or provide valid reasons for any potential delays. Please be aware that the Georgia Department of Insurance highly encourages insurers to settle claims promptly and fairly, ensuring policyholders’ trust and regulatory compliance. I have included the necessary supporting documents relevant to the claim, including the policy details, claim form, and any associated medical expenses or documents that were required. In light of the claim's expiration status, I kindly request a written acknowledgement of receipt of this letter within [an appropriate time frame, e.g., 10 business days] to ensure that our communication is properly documented. Should you require any additional information or documentation to proceed with the claim process, kindly inform me promptly so that I can provide the necessary details to expedite the resolution. Please note, in Georgia, if a claim is wrongfully denied or delayed, the claimant may be entitled to compensation for any additional damages, including attorneys' fees and costs. Given the regulatory framework established to protect policyholders, it is crucial to address this matter promptly and efficiently. I trust that you will give the necessary attention to this request and act with the highest level of professionalism and compliance. I look forward to receiving a positive response and resolution of this claim within a reasonable timeframe. Thank you for your immediate attention to this matter. Sincerely, [Your Name]
